RapidFire Safety & Security acquires Progressive Protection Security Systems

March 25, 2025SSN Staff

ST. LOUIS—RapidFire Safety & Security (RapidFire) has announced the acquisition of Progressive Protection Security Systems, Inc. (Progressive) based in Belton, Texas. This acquisition, RapidFire’s fourth in Texas, expands its security and fire offerings and serves as a foundation for expanding service offerings throughout Texas. Progressive Protection Security Systems, founded in 1997 by Eddie Notgrass, offers installation, maintenance and monitoring of commercial security, fire,...

Advanced Security Technologies acquires Premier Security and Fire

November 9, 2021Paul Ragusa

RIVERSIDE, Calif.—With Advanced Security Technologies’ (AST's) recent acquisition of Premier Security and Fire of Modesto, CEO Bob Ricucci told Security Systems News that AST adds a mostly commercial account base in the “heart of one of our more dense customer areas, featuring many of the same services.” The purchase was financed by Alarm Financial Services (AFS) for an undisclosed amount. “They were recommended to us through our associate Jim Wooster at...
